Quick Summary
The Department of the Navy (NAVSUP Weapon Systems Support Mech) has issued a Solicitation for CCA,RS-422/RS-232 components. This is a sole source requirement for Fly-By-Wire (FBW) Submarine Flight Critical Components (SFCCs), which are crucial for shipboard systems. The solicitation outlines stringent quality assurance, traceability, and packaging standards. Offers are due by May 28, 2026, at 4:30 PM local time.
Scope of Work
This opportunity involves the provision of CCA,RS-422/RS-232 components, designated as SFCCs. Contractors must adhere to strict requirements for material identification, electrostatic discharge control, configuration control (including waivers/deviations and Engineering Change Proposals), and mercury-free manufacturing. The components are for use in crucial shipboard systems, necessitating high reliability and adherence to specific military and industry standards.

Key Requirements
- Quality System: Must comply with MIL-I-45208, MIL-Q-9858, or ISO9001:2008 (with calibration per MIL-STD-45662, ISO10012, or ANSI-Z540.3). ISO9001:2000, ISO9001:1994, or ISO9002:1994 are acceptable alternatives.
- Government Quality Assurance (GQA): Performance of GQA at source is required, with facilities subject to audit.
- Traceability & Certification: Mandatory traceability from material to certification test reports (OQE) for all SFCCs, including unique vendor traceability numbers/codes and SMIC/MIC marking.
- Inspection: 100% inspection for form, fit, function, and traceability marking. Functional performance testing is required.
- Material Handling: Strict segregation and control procedures for SFCCs to prevent commingling.
- Packaging: In accordance with MIL-STD-2073.
Amendment Details
An amendment updated the Technical Data Package (TDP) version from 003 to 004 and clarified that prior TDP waivers are no longer applicable. It also confirmed the packaging requirements are per MIL-STD-2073 and extended the offer deadline to May 28, 2026, 4:30 PM local time.
